Challenges in Vendor Communication
Concert management involves coordinating multiple vendors, each with their own communication preferences and schedules. Common challenges include:
- 1 Inconsistent communication channels
- 2 Delayed responses from vendors
- 3 Difficulty tracking conversations
- 4 Lack of centralized information
- 5 Misalignment on event details
